Where To Find the Sinnoh Starter Egg in The Teal Mask

Pokemon Scarlet and Violet DLC The Teal Mask: Where Can You Find Sinnoh Starter Egg?
Image source: Nintendo via 100% Guides screenshot

To get the Sinnoh Starter Egg, you need to speak withย Jacqย just outside of Mossui Town once you’ve accessedย The Teal Maskย DLC. He’s standing under a tree past the bridge and to the right of the red arch east of Mossui Town,ย towards Reveler’s Road. Greet your homeroom teacher, and he will set up a Picnic Table and hand out the Sinnoh Egg in a cutscene.

The Egg can be hatched through usual means, aka walking around with a Pokemon with Flame Body Ability in your party. In case you forgot, Flame Body will cut the steps you need to hatch a Pokemon Egg in half. But do keep in mind that the effect cannot stack with Magma Armor or Steam Engine Abilities.

The Sinnoh Starter Egg will then hatch randomly into one of Generation IV starter Pokemon:

  • Chimchar, the feisty Fire-type monkey Pokemon
  • Piplup, the wholesome Water-type penguin Pokemon
  • Turtwig, the grounded Grass-type turtle Pokemon

Interestingly, the Sinnoh Starter Egg does not count and won’t be added to your Pokemon Scarlet and Violet Pokedex entry. They also come with random Nature and EV stats. At the moment, it’s still not known if they are Shiny-locked too, or not. We will update this article once more information has been revealed by the Pokemon Scarlet and Violet community.
